Community & Lifestyle
Chino Hills offers a refined, family-centered lifestyle with strong civic identity, beautifully maintained neighborhoods, and easy access to both Orange County and the Inland Empire.
The Shoppes at Chino Hills serves as a walkable open-air destination with national retailers, local restaurants, and weekly community events.
Chino Hills State Park, Vellano Country Club, and dozens of community parks provide abundant recreation throughout the city.
Chino Hills is served by the Chino Valley Unified School District, including several California Distinguished Schools and highly rated high schools.
The 71 and 91 freeways offer direct access to Orange County, while the 60 and 57 connect residents to Los Angeles and the broader Inland Empire.
A strong public safety record and active community programming make Chino Hills a destination for families relocating from across Southern California.
From Vellano and Payne Ranch to Carbon Canyon, the city offers a wide range of established and luxury enclaves.
